Connecting Mind and Body Through Mindful Stretching

Our bodies and minds are deeply interconnected, and one way to nurture this connection is through mindful stretching. By combining physical movement with mental focus, mindful stretching can help promote relaxation, reduce stress, and enhance overall well-being.
The Benefits of Mindful Stretching
- Improves flexibility and range of motion
- Reduces muscle tension and stiffness
- Enhances body awareness
- Promotes relaxation and stress relief
- Boosts energy levels
Tips for Mindful Stretching
- Start by finding a quiet and comfortable space
- Focus on your breath and move with intention
- Pay attention to your body's sensations
- Avoid pushing yourself too far and listen to your body
- Hold each stretch for 15-30 seconds
Remember, mindful stretching is not about achieving a specific goal or perfecting a pose but rather about tuning into your body and mind in the present moment.
Try These Mindful Stretches
Here are a few simple stretches you can incorporate into your daily routine:
- Neck Stretch: Gently tilt your head to one side, holding for a few seconds, then switch to the other side.
- Forward Fold: Standing with feet hip-width apart, slowly bend forward at the waist, reaching towards your toes.
- Child's Pose: Kneel on the floor, sitting back on your heels and stretching your arms forward.
